Jazz is an international music and Benny Carter was one its leading statesmen. Born in a district of New York known as Hell’s Kitchen on August 8, 1907 he proved conclusively hat talent, determination and hard work can be combined to achieve the highest eminences. In Carter’s case it led to total instrumental control, a mastery of the arranger’s craft, the will to form and lead successful orchestras and the ability to compose music for every occasion. |
